Everytime I try to sync my new and old ipod I get the following error message:

--Attempting to copy to the disk "NANO" falied. You do not have enough
access privileges for this operation.

iTunes could not save to your music folder because you do not have write
access. Check the permissions on your music folder and folders in your music
folder, then try copying this file again.--


I have tried to reinstall itunes with no sucess. I am using the admin
account and it does not help. I called apple and they said to contact
microsoft.

Can anyone help??

iTunes worked before with Vista. I created a new admin account and that fixed
the problem but I would still like to get it working on my primary account.
